PT2213
PT2213 is a remote control transmitter utilizing CMOS Technology specially designed for infrared remote control applications. PT2213 can support up to 64 function keys and provides 2 different kinds of system codes. Pin assignments and application circuit are optimized for easy PCB Layout and low cost advantage.

PCB Layout Notes: 1. Power Supply must first support the IC's "VDD" before the Supply IR LED "VDD". 2. It is recommended that the 47F Capacitor must be placed between the IC's "Vss" and "VDD".
